Mayor Stroban said House Bill 1039 passed with unanimous floor votes and was signed into law, enabling the town to provide wastewater service to the Cowlitz Indian Tribe and use a pipe the tribe financed.
Mayor Melissa Stroban told the council May 14 that House Bill 1039 was enacted this session and broadens authority to allow the city to provide wastewater service to the Cowlitz Indian Tribe outside the city's urban growth boundary.
